Theory Test 2 Study Guide Questions & Answers 2023/2024 When using public and private keys to connect to an SSH server, where must your public key be placed before you can connect? - ANSWER-In an authorization file on the host where the SSH server is. What are the three tenets of the CIA triad, and how do they provide assurances that data will be protected? - ANSWER-Confidentiality: Data can only be viewed by its intended recipient or at its intended destination. Integrity: Data was not modified after the sender transmitted it and before the receiver picked it up. Availability: Data is available and accessible to the intended recipient when needed, meaning the sender is accountable for successful delivery of the data. Describe how public key encryption works. - ANSWER-In public key encryption , data is encrypted using two keys: One is a key known only to a user (that is, a private key), and the other is a public key associated with the user. A public key server is a publicly accessible host (such as a server on the Internet) that freely provides a list of users' public keys, much as a telephone book provides a list of peoples' phone numbers. Keys are acquired by 1. Asking the user. 2. A third-party source, such as a public key server. Describe the TLS/SSL handshake process as initiated by a web client accessing a secure website. - ANSWER-1. The browser, representing the client computer in this scenario, sends a client_hello message to the Web server, which contains information about what level of security the browser is capable of accepting and what type of encryption the browser can decipher. The client_hello message also establishes a randomly generated number that uniquely identifies the client and another number that identifies the SSL session. 2. The server responds with a server_hello message that confirms the information it received from the browser and agrees to certain terms of encryption based on the options supplied by the browser. Depending on the Web server' s preferred encryption method, the server may choose to issue to the browser a public key or a digital certificate.
